The East Tennessee State University (ETSU) women’s tennis team is set to begin Southern Conference play this week, facing Western Carolina at home on Tuesday and UNC Greensboro on the road Saturday. ETSU currently holds a four-match winning streak and an overall spring record of 5-3.
The team recently secured a close 4-3 victory against Virginia Tech, marking only its second win ever over the Hokies. Since rejoining the Southern Conference in 2015, ETSU has consistently recorded no more than two losses per season in league play.
Western Carolina approaches Tuesday’s match with a 1-6 record for the spring. The Catamounts’ sole win came against Young Harris on February 10. Mariya Dobreva leads Western Carolina with a 5-2 singles record and, alongside Mia Miranda, has contributed to three of the team’s four doubles victories this season.
UNC Greensboro is seeking its first win of 2026 after starting with seven consecutive losses. The Spartans have lost their last sixteen matches dating back to last season.
ETSU maintains long-standing winning streaks against both upcoming opponents. The Bucs have won twenty straight matches against Western Carolina, whose last victory over ETSU was in 2002, and seventeen straight against UNC Greensboro, who last defeated ETSU in 2003.
